No. 19 Wisconsin Cruises Past Northwestern 69-41
Jared Berggren and Ben Brust each scored 12 points, and No. 19 Wisconsin shut down Northwestern 69-41 on Wednesday night for its fifth win in six games.

Planning a weekend getaway? Located 80 miles from Chicagoland, Lake Geneva, WI, provides a perfect escape for Chicagoans trying to avoid expensive plane fare or hours in the car. Though Lake Geneva, is known for its waterfront, beaches, festivals and resorts, that doesn't mean it's only a warm weather town. Many places feature seasonal activities and ways to see the beautiful fall color changes at the lake.
